Allianz Lanka has once again been recognised as a Great Place to Work® in Sri Lanka, earning the prestigious certification for the third consecutive year. The achievement reflects the company’s continued commitment to building a workplace culture founded on trust, collaboration, innovation, and employee well-being.

The globally recognised Great Place to Work® Certification is based on employee feedback and assesses workplace excellence across key areas including credibility, respect, fairness, pride, and camaraderie. Securing the certification for three consecutive years further strengthens Allianz Lanka’s position as a leading employer within Sri Lanka’s insurance industry.

At the heart of Allianz Lanka’s success is its belief that a strong organisation is built on empowered people. The company has continued to invest in creating an inclusive and supportive workplace where employees are encouraged to grow both personally and professionally.

Through comprehensive learning and development programmes, employee wellness initiatives, flexible working arrangements, and career advancement opportunities, Allianz Lanka continues to enhance the employee experience while supporting long-term professional growth.

The latest recognition also highlights the company’s ongoing efforts to strengthen employee engagement and foster a workplace where employees can bring their authentic selves to work. By promoting a culture built on trust, respect, and inclusivity, Allianz Lanka continues to attract and retain talented professionals while creating an environment where employees can develop a strong sense of purpose and belonging.

Allianz Insurance Lanka Ltd is a wholly owned subsidiary of Allianz SE, a leading global financial services provider with core businesses in insurance and asset management, headquartered in Munich, Germany. Allianz SE has been recognised as the world’s No. 1 insurance brand for the seventh consecutive year by Interbrand’s Best Global Brands ranking.
SLRA and PIM Launch Second Batch of Retail Leadership Development Programme Following Strong Industry Response
The Sri Lanka Retailers’ Association (SLRA), in collaboration with the Postgraduate Institute of Management (PIM), officially inaugurated the second batch of the SLRA–PIM Retail Leadership Development Programme on July 31, 2026, at the Postgraduate Institute of Management. The initiative marks another important step towards strengthening leadership capabilities within Sri Lanka’s retail sector.

Following the success of its inaugural cohort, the programme has received an exceptional response from the retail industry, with nominations exceeding the available intake. The strong demand reflects the growing recognition among businesses of the importance of developing capable leaders who can build resilient and future-ready organisations.

The inauguration brought together senior representatives from leading retail organisations, industry professionals, and academics, highlighting the sector-wide commitment to developing the next generation of retail leadership talent.

The head table comprised Dr. Asanga Ranasinghe, Director of the Postgraduate Institute of Management; Dr. Samantha Rathnayake, Senior Lecturer at PIM; Infiyaz Ali, President of the Sri Lanka Retailers’ Association; Charitha Subasinghe, Immediate Past President of SLRA; and Mahesh Wijewardene, Senior Vice President of SLRA.

The event featured the official inauguration of the programme, an introductory briefing on the curriculum and learning journey, and networking opportunities among participants and representatives from leading retail organisations. The programme is designed to provide emerging retail leaders with practical knowledge, opportunities to exchange industry experiences, and the leadership capabilities required to navigate an increasingly dynamic and competitive retail environment.

Welcoming the guests, Dr. Asanga Ranasinghe, Director of PIM, highlighted the significance of the initiative in developing leadership talent within the retail sector.

Commenting on the successful launch of the second batch, Infiyaz Ali, President of the Sri Lanka Retailers’ Association, said, “We are delighted by the exceptional response received for the SLRA–PIM Retail Leadership Development Programme, with nominations exceeding the available intake. This remarkable level of interest reflects the Sri Lankan retail industry’s strong commitment to developing capable, future-ready leaders who will shape the sector in the years ahead. We sincerely appreciate every retail organisation that placed its confidence in this initiative by nominating their emerging leaders. As Batch 02 begins its leadership journey, we look forward to seeing participants strengthen their capabilities through learning, collaboration and practical industry exposure. Together, we are building a stronger future for Sri Lanka’s retail industry.”

Jointly organised by the Sri Lanka Retailers’ Association and the Postgraduate Institute of Management, the programme is specifically designed for retail professionals seeking to enhance their leadership, business, and strategic management capabilities.
